WebThe adult male budgie normally sports a royal blue cere. If the male budgie's cere isn't a very bright blue, it will turn bright blue during mating season. Outside of breeding season, … WebA brown, crusty, or peeling cere could be caused by a Vitamin A deficiency in your budgie. Vitamin A deficiencies usually occur due to the budgie’s diet lacking enough Vitamin A. Other symptoms of Vitamin A deficiency can include: White spots on the eyes, cere, and beak. Sneezing. WebThis powdery vs translucent fleshiness can be seen even in baby budgies, according to my mentor (who has been breeding budgies for 17+ years). Additionally, when confirmed males have a brown cere or confirmed females have a deep cobalt cere, it can indicate reproductive tumours or cancers that are effecting sex hormones. WebApr 27, 2024 · Pied Budgies refer to various variations of budgies with distinct pied markings as opposed to a pure breed. Piedness can be caused by three different mutations that influence in different ways the appearance of white and yellow spots.
